Germany - Total Recycling and preparing for reuse
Since 2014, Germany Total Recycling and preparing for reuse increased 3.3% year on year. With 8.86 Kilograms Per Capita in 2019, the country was number 13 comparing other countries in Total Recycling and preparing for reuse. Germany is overtaken by Luxembourg, which was number 12 at 9 Kilograms Per Capita and is followed by Belgium with 8.8 Kilograms Per Capita. Norway topped the ranking with 14.85 Kilograms Per Capita in 2019, that is an increase of 0.5% versus 2018. Sweden, Liechtenstein and Finland resp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Croatia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+22.3% per year, while Lithuania recorded the worst performance at -5.7% per year.
